WebSep 30, 2024 · The average cost of materials and installation for a basic cable railing system is about $3,000.Most homeowners pay between $2,000 and $3,250 to install 50 linear feet of railing on a 350 square foot deck, at an average cost of $60 per linear foot.In addition to decks, cable rails can be installed on interior and exterior stairways, … WebAug 7, 2024 · Cable railing is also a great way to preserve your view from the deck. Used widely in DIY balustrade, stair or deck railing to create a clean, professional look 【Package】 82 x stainless steel protector sleeves, 1 x matched drill bit; WebOct 26, 2024 · STEP 6: CRIMP THE CABLE IN PLACE. Thread your cable through the protective sleeves and push it until the swage lag screw until it stops. Once it’s in as far as it can go, use the hydraulic hand crimper to crimp the lag screw in two different places. This will keep the cable in place.

WebCable railing requires very rigid frames compared to many other types of railings due to the forces applied to the end posts by tensioning the cables.
